    The Movement in Favor of U.S Standards

    This post is also available in: Português Español

    In the United States, 49 states already have educational standards (in Iowa they do not exist, but rather each school district-371 in total- has developed their own). The standards and the accountability systems to which they belong , have become the main instrument of public policy, which aim to improve the results’ quality of the education systems.
